Committee adopts amendments and continues planning‑code changes on roll‑down gates after merchants and retailers testify
Supervisor Asha Safai presented amendments to the planning code to change transparency requirements for roll‑down gates, railing and grilles in nonresidential districts and to create a legalization pathway for existing nonconforming elements. Safai said the change would "allow small businesses more security" and provide a path for businesses — including cannabis retailers and long‑standing family stores — to legalize existing gates within three years after notice, while retaining protections for landmarks and requiring fire‑safety and historic review.

Planning staff (Audrey Maloney) described the planning commission’s four recommended modifications including artwork requirements on solid gates and a three‑year permit timeline for legalizing nonconforming gates. The deputy city attorney confirmed the commission had sufficient discussion and that re‑referral was not required.

Merchants and storefront owners gave numerous on‑the‑record accounts of smash‑and‑grab thefts, repeated window breakage and substantial replacement costs. Cash, owner of Warm Planet Bikes, and Terrence Allen (Castro Merchants) urged the committee to help merchants keep businesses open and safe. Supervisors discussed balancing historic preservation and safety; Supervisor Safai and colleagues agreed to continue the item so staff could incorporate feedback. The committee adopted amendments and continued the item to April 17.
